Exploratory and in-depth conversations with practitioners, researchers, organizational staff, and participants involved with sport, social justice and development programs. Listen in as we critically explore the utility of sport and other forms of physical activity, recreation, and leisure used around the world for developmental pursuits. Hosted by Lyndsay Hayhurst, Mitch McSweeney, Julia Ferreira Gomes, and Jessica Nachman.

Toronto's housing crisis, harm reduction, and COVID-19: In conversation with Jason Cipparrone, Lorraine Lam, and Amanda De Lisio

In this episode, we speak with Jason Cipparrone, Lorraine Lam, and Amanda De Lisio about their work with Toronto's unhoused communities. Jason is a director, producer, and photographer who launched the CBC short film series "Generation Homeless". Lorraine is an outreach worker at Sanctuary Toronto, a community housing organization. Amanda is an assistant professor of physical culture, policy and sustainable development in the Faculty of Health at York University. The three of them discuss the clash of the housing crisis, harm reduction, and the COVID-19 pandemic.
